Standards and Technical Documents - Surface Area of Fresh and Regenerated Catalyst -- ASTM UOP944-96Supplier: ASTM International
Description: This method is for determining the surface area of fresh and regenerated alumina-supported catalyst. The method describes the standard procedure for analysis and data collection using a Quantachrome Autosorb-1 or Autosorb-6 analyzer.
